Their full-service back-office solutions further enhance efficiency and add lasting value. With invoice financing, you’re still completely responsible for collecting the amount of the invoice. With invoice factoring, the factoring company takes over responsibility for collections. Factoring also tends to charge higher interest (by a few percentage points) than financing. Whole ledger factoring means that the factoring company requires that you are factoring all of your invoices together. Some businesses don’t have payment delay issues across all customers, so this may not be preferable. Non-recourse factoring https://www.bookstime.com/ on the otherhand is when the factoring company takes on the full liability for theinvoice. So, if for any reason they wereunable to reclaim the funds your company would not be liable for thosefunds. This method usually comes withmuch higher fees as the factoring company is taking on more risk.
